Novak and Øyre Slind Winners of Kobberløpet

The long-distance race Kobberløpet took place today in Norway. Max Novak, Team Ramudden, and Astrid Øyre Slind, Team Koteng Eidissen, were the winners.

In the men’s competition, the winner was Max Novak, Team Ramudden, followed by Andreas Nygaard, Team Ragde Charge, in second place. Torleif Syrstad, Team Koteng Eidissen, completed the podium in the third position. 

In the women’s race, Astrid Øyre Slind, Team Koteng Eidissen, won ahead of her sister and teammate Kari Øyre Slind. Ingrid Bentsen completed the podium in third place.
